How do I change the bulb in my Janome Sewist 525s?

Remove the cap and screw. Remove the face plate. Push and turn the bulb counterclockwise to remove it. Push and turn the bulb clockwise to replace it.

What is the lightest Janome Sewing Machine?

Janome Jem Gold 660
The Janome Jem Gold 660 is a compact, portable lightweight machine delivering quality at a value price! It’s the next step in sewing with a jam-proof drop-in bobbin and automatic needle threader. Weighing only 12 pounds, it has 8 stitches including 2 stretch stitches and a built in buttonhole.

Are all sewing machine light bulbs the same?

Sewing Machine Light Bulbs. These bulbs are generally considered universal and bulb fits most machines. 15 watt/120 volt bulbs consult with your machine manual.

What to do when your sewing machine won’t sew?

Check the needle and replace it with the correct one if that is the case. On top of those issues, your needle may be bent, warped, or broken. In this case, just replace the needle. Finally, your timing may be off and you will have to fix that issue before you can start sewing again.

How do you reverse the direction of a sewing machine?

Pivot the fabric around the needle to change sewing direction as desired. Lower the presser foot and continue sewing in the new direction. Press the reverse stitch lever and sew several stitches in reverse at the end of the seam. Raise the presser foot and remove the fabric, drawing the threads to the back.
